Whole Wheat Chocolate Chip Skillet Cookie
Ingredients
-
¾
cup
salted grass-fed butter, softened
-
2
units
eggs
-
¾
cup
real maple syrup
-
2
teaspoons
vanilla extract
-
2
cups
white whole wheat flour or whole wheat pastry flour
-
1
teaspoon
baking soda
-
1½
cups
dark or semi-sweet chocolate chips
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F and grease a 10-12 inch oven safe skillet with butter.
- In a large bowl, beat the butter until light and fluffy, then add the eggs one at a time until combined.
- Slowly mix in the maple syrup and vanilla extract until combined.
- Add the flour and baking soda, then beat until fully incorporated before stirring in the chocolate chips.
- Spread the dough in the prepared skillet and bake for 18-20 minutes, until the center is slightly gooey.
- Let cool for 3-5 minutes before serving, ideally with a scoop of ice cream.
